By SHANNON MUCHMORE World Staff Writer Published: 1/15/2009 2:34 AM Last Modified: 1/15/2009 2:43 AM A pastor and missionary who turned a small Christian college into a recognized liberal arts university was named Wednesday as the candidate for president of Oral Roberts University. The university's presidential search committee has suggested Mark Rutland, who is in his 10th year as president of Southeastern University in Florida, to take the top post at ORU, as reported Wednesday on tulsaworld.com Rutland said Wednesday he sees more opportunity than challenge for the university. "I believe that the first thing that needs to happen is, at the wider constituencies at Oral Roberts, trust has to be restored," he said. "The kind of balanced and thoughtful leadership has to happen there that can restore the goodwill of their constituencies and restore the confidence of Tulsa, Oklahoma, and the world."
